Buying Guide for Heavy Duty 24V Bilge Pump
When I decided to invest in a heavy-duty 24V bilge pump, I wanted to ensure I made the right choice. These pumps are essential for keeping water out of my boat, and having a reliable one can make all the difference during my time on the water. Here’s what I learned through my experience.
Understanding the Purpose
Before making a purchase, I took the time to understand the primary function of a bilge pump. Its main job is to remove water that accumulates in the bilge area of a boat. Whether from leaks, rain, or other sources, a bilge pump keeps my vessel safe and dry. Knowing this helped me focus on finding a pump that met my specific needs.
Power and Voltage Considerations
I found that selecting the right voltage is crucial. A 24V bilge pump is typically more powerful than its 12V counterparts, making it ideal for larger vessels or situations where I needed a more robust solution. I considered the power supply on my boat to ensure compatibility, as using the wrong voltage could lead to performance issues.
Pump Capacity and Flow Rate
The capacity of a bilge pump is something I paid close attention to. I learned that the flow rate, measured in gallons per hour (GPH), is a key factor. A higher flow rate means the pump can remove water more quickly, which is essential in emergency situations. I assessed my boat’s size and typical water accumulation to determine the right flow rate for my needs.
Build Quality and Materials
I wanted a bilge pump that could withstand harsh marine conditions. I researched the materials used in construction, opting for pumps made of corrosion-resistant materials, such as stainless steel and durable plastics. A pump with a robust build would ensure longevity, even when exposed to saltwater.
Automatic vs. Manual Pumps
Deciding between automatic and manual operation was another critical step. I appreciated the convenience of automatic bilge pumps, which activate when water levels rise. However, I also considered having a manual option as a backup. This flexibility allowed me to feel more secure in various situations.
